Bloodborne was first released on March 24, 2015, exclusively for the PlayStation 4. The game received widespread critical acclaim for its engaging gameplay, dark atmosphere, and challenging difficulty level. Players took on the role of a Hunter, tasked with uncovering the mysteries of Yharnam, a Gothic city plagued by a mysterious affliction. The game's success can be attributed to its immersive world, intricate lore, and the sense of accomplishment that came with overcoming its formidable challenges.

The world of gaming has witnessed a significant transformation over the years, with advancements in technology and the rise of digital platforms. One game that has garnered immense attention and acclaim is Bloodborne, an action role-playing game developed by FromSoftware and published by Sony Computer Entertainment. Initially released in 2015 for the PlayStation 4, Bloodborne has become a cult classic, and its popularity endures to this day. While the Bloodborne PS4 ROM PKG update may seem appealing, there are several challenges and concerns to consider. Firstly, the legality of ROMs and PKG files is a gray area, as they often involve copyrighted material. Gamers who download or distribute these files may be infringing on the intellectual property rights of the game's developers and publishers. Moreover, ROMs and PKG files can pose security risks, as they may contain malware or vulnerabilities that can compromise the player's device.
